.elementor-1461 .elementor-element.elementor-element-317f62d{--display:flex;--min-height:100px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--border-radius:0px 0px 50px 0px;--z-index:10;}.elementor-1461 .elementor-element.elementor-element-317f62d:not(.elementor-motion-effects-element-type-background), .elementor-1461 .elementor-element.elementor-element-317f62d >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-secondary );}.elementor-1461 .elementor-element.elementor-element-a2f3b25{--display:flex;}.elementor-1461 .elementor-element.elementor-element-fe7992d .elementor-heading-title{color:var( --e-global-color-f219581 );}.elementor-1461 .elementor-element.elementor-element-b5ca03a{--display:flex;--min-height:100px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--border-radius:0px 0px 50px 0px;--margin-top:-100px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;--z-index:4;}.elementor-1461 .elementor-element.elementor-element-993caca img{width:100%;height:550px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-c8be607 img{width:100%;height:550px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-646c348 img{width:100%;height:550px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-6fe0c159{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--align-items:stretch;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-1461 .elementor-element.elementor-element-57ed6dc{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:flex-start;--align-items:stretch;--flex-wrap:nowrap;--margin-top:-100px;--margin-bottom:100px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:50px;--padding-right:50px;--z-index:10;}.elementor-1461 .elementor-element.elementor-element-57ed6dc:not(.elementor-motion-effects-element-type-background), .elementor-1461 .elementor-element.elementor-element-57ed6dc >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-f219581 );}.elementor-1461 .elementor-element.elementor-element-c49a87a{--spacer-size:50px;}.elementor-1461 .elementor-element.elementor-element-7c1390c .tec-events-elementor-event-widget__status{border:1px solid #da394d;}.elementor-1461 .elementor-element.elementor-element-332d5ca .tec-events-elementor-event-widget__datetime{font-size:2rem;}.elementor-1461 .elementor-element.elementor-element-7366cf8 .tec-events-elementor-event-widget__cost{color:var( --e-global-color-accent );}.elementor-1461 .elementor-element.elementor-element-197629b{--display:flex;--flex-direction:column;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--align-items:stretch;--flex-wrap:nowr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own-button{color:var( --e-global-color-f219581 );font-weight:normal;background-color:var( --e-global-color-accent );}.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own .tec-events-elementor-event-widget__export-dropdown-button{border-color:var( --e-global-color-accent );}.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own  .tec-events-elementor-event-widget__export-dropdown-button{background-color:var( --e-global-color-accent );}.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own-button:hover{color:var( --e-global-color-f219581 );border-color:var( --e-global-color-accent );}.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own-link{color:var( --e-global-color-accent );}.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own-list{background-color:#ffffff;}.elementor-1461 .elementor-element.elementor-element-0cec58b .tec-events-elementor-event-widget__organizer-name, .elementor-1461 .elementor-element.elementor-element-0cec58b .tec-events-elementor-event-widget__organizer-name a{color:var( --e-global-color-primary );font-family:"Roboto", Sans-serif;font-size:1em;font-weight:700;text-decoration:none;line-height:1.2;}.elementor-1461 .elementor-element.elementor-element-c7eb55d .tec-events-elementor-event-widget__website-link a{color:var( --e-global-color-primary );}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-name, .el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-name a{color:var( --e-global-color-primary );font-weight:bold;text-decoration:none;-webkit-text-stroke-color:#000;stroke:#000;}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-address-map-link .tribe-events-gmap{color:var( --e-global-color-primary );text-decoration:none;}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-phone-number{color:var( --e-global-color-primary );text-decoration:none;}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-website-url a{color:var( --e-global-color-primary );text-decoration:none;}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-map{max-width:100%;width:100%;height:calc( 100% - var(--tec-spacer-2));border-style:none;}.elementor-1461 .elementor-element.elementor-element-8da4ec5{--alignment:left;--grid-side-margin:10px;--grid-column-gap:10px;--grid-row-gap:10px;--grid-bottom-margin:10px;}.elementor-1461 .elementor-element.elementor-element-8da4ec5 .elementor-share-btn{font-size:calc(0.7px * 10);height:30px;}.elementor-1461 .elementor-element.elementor-element-8da4ec5 .elementor-share-btn__icon{--e-share-buttons-icon-size:20px;}.elementor-1461 .elementor-element.elementor-global-4434{--spacer-size:80px;}body.elementor-page-1461:not(.elementor-motion-effects-element-type-background), body.elementor-page-1461 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:var( --e-global-color-89c7d27 );}@media(max-width:1024px){.elementor-1461 .elementor-element.elementor-element-993caca img{height:450px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-c8be607 img{height:450px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-646c348 img{height:450px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-57ed6dc{--padding-top:0px;--padding-bottom:0px;--padding-left:30px;--padding-right:30px;}.elementor-1461 .elementor-element.elementor-element-c49a87a{--spacer-size:30px;}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-map{max-width:100%;width:100%;height:calc( 100% - var(--tec-spacer-2));} .elementor-1461 .elementor-element.elementor-element-8da4ec5{--grid-side-margin:10px;--grid-column-gap:10px;--grid-row-gap:10px;--grid-bottom-margin:10px;}}@media(max-width:767px){.elementor-1461 .elementor-element.elementor-element-317f62d{--border-radius:0px 0px 25px 0px;}.elementor-1461 .elementor-element.elementor-element-b5ca03a{--border-radius:0px 0px 25px 0px;}.elementor-1461 .elementor-element.elementor-element-993caca img{height:350px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-c8be607 img{height:350px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-646c348 img{height:350px;object-fit:cover;object-position:center center;}.elementor-1461 .elementor-element.elementor-element-57ed6dc{--padding-top:0px;--padding-bottom:0px;--padding-left:20px;--padding-right:20px;}.elementor-1461 .elementor-element.elementor-element-c49a87a{--spacer-size:20px;}.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-map{max-width:100%;width:100%;height:calc( 100% - var(--tec-spacer-2));} .elementor-1461 .elementor-element.elementor-element-8da4ec5{--grid-side-margin:10px;--grid-column-gap:10px;--grid-row-gap:10px;--grid-bottom-margin:10px;}}/* Start custom CSS for tec_events_elementor_widget_event_export, class: .elementor-element-ba9867e */.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own .tec-events-elementor-event-widget__export-dropdown-button{
    border:none;
    border-radius:4px;
    padding:10px 15px;
}
.el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own .tec-events-elementor-event-widget__export-dropdown-button:focus, .elementor-1461 .elementor-element.elementor-element-ba9867e .tec-events-elementor-event-widget__export-dropdown .tec-events-elementor-event-widget__export-dropdown-button:hover{
    background-color:var(--e-global-color-text);
}/* End custom CSS */
/* Start custom CSS for tec_events_elementor_widget_event_organizer, class: .elementor-element-0cec58b */.elementor-1461 .elementor-element.elementor-element-0cec58b .tec-events-elementor-event-widget__organizer-name a:focus,
.elementor-1461 .elementor-element.elementor-element-0cec58b .tec-events-elementor-event-widget__organizer-name a:hover{
    color:var(--e-global-color-accent);
}/* End custom CSS */
/* Start custom CSS for tec_events_elementor_widget_event_website, class: .elementor-element-c7eb55d */.elementor-1461 .elementor-element.elementor-element-c7eb55d .tec-events-elementor-event-widget__website-link a:focus,
.elementor-1461 .elementor-element.elementor-element-c7eb55d .tec-events-elementor-event-widget__website-link a:hover{
    color:var(--e-global-color-accent);
}/* End custom CSS */
/* Start custom CSS for tec_events_elementor_widget_event_venue, class: .elementor-element-bfcaa91 */.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-name a:focus,
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-name a:hover{
    color:var(--e-global-color-accent);
}
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-address-map-link .tribe-events-gmap{
    text-decoration:none;
}
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-address-map-link .tribe-events-gmap:focus,
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ue-address-map-link .tribe-events-gmap:hover{
    color:var(--e-global-color-accent);
}
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ue .tec-events-elementor-event-widget__venue-details .tec-events-elementor-event-widget__venue-phone-link{
    color:var(--e-global-color-primary);
    text-decoration:none;
}
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ue .tec-events-elementor-event-widget__venue-details .tec-events-elementor-event-widget__venue-phone-link:focus,
.elementor-1461 .elementor-element.elementor-element-bfcaa91 .tec-events-elementor-event-widget__venue .tec-events-elementor-event-widget__venue-details .tec-events-elementor-event-widget__venue-phone-link:hover{
    color:var(--e-global-color-accent);
}/* End custom CSS */
/* Start custom CSS */#tribe-events-pg-template{
    margin:0;
    max-width:100%;
    padding:0;
}
body.elementor-page-1461 .tribe-events-series-relationship-marker,
body.elementor-page-1461 .tribe-events-series-relationship-single-marker{
    color:#FFFFFF;
    font-style:italic;
    text-align:center;
}
body.elementor-page-1461 .tribe-events-series-relationship-single-marker__title.tribe-common-cta--alt{
    border-bottom:none;
    color:#FFFFFF;
    font-weight:bold;
}
body.elementor-page-1461 .tribe-events-series-relationship-single-marker__title.tribe-common-cta--alt:focus,
body.elementor-page-1461 .tribe-events-series-relationship-single-marker__title.tribe-common-cta--alt:hover{
    border-bottom:none;
    color:rgba(255,255,255,0.8);
    text-decoration:none;
}
body.elementor-page-1461 .tribe-common .tribe-events-series-relationship-single-marker__icon-svg{
    color:#FFFFFF;
}
body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tec-events-elementor-event-widget__venue-container,
body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tribe-events-content .tec-events-elementor-event-widget__venue-container{
    border:none;
    height:100%;
    margin:0;
    max-width:100%;
    padding:0;
    width:100%;
}
body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tec-events-elementor-event-widget__venue-details,
body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tribe-events-content .tec-events-elementor-event-widget__venue-details {
	padding:0;
}
body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tec-events-elementor-event-widget__venue-details .tec-events-elementor-event-widget__venue-name,
body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tribe-events-content .tec-events-elementor-event-widget__venue-details .tec-events-elementor-event-widget__venue-name{
    margin-top:0;
}
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--next a,
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--previous a{
    align-items:center;
    color:var(--e-global-color-primary);
    display:flex;
    text-decoration:none;
}
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--next a:focus,
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--previous a:focus,
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--next a:hover,
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--previous a:hover{
    color:var(--e-global-color-accent);
}
body.elementor-page-1461 #tribe-events-pg-template .tec-events-elementor-event-widget__navigation .tec-events-elementor-event-widget__navigation--next a{
    text-align:right;
}
@media all and (min-width:768px){
    body.elementor-page-1461 .tec-events-elementor-event-widget__venue,
    body.elementor-page-1461 .tec-events-elementor-event-widget__venue .tribe-events-content{
        flex-direction:column;
    }
}

.tec-events-elementor-event-widget__export-dropdown-button:hover {
    background-color: var(--e-global-color-accent) !important;
}/* End custom CSS */